The Climate Cabinet Scorecard

The Climate Cabinet Scorecard is the first national tool to hold state legislators accountable for their votes on climate and environmental justice legislation.

2021 Scorecards

2021 Full Scorecard report

In 2021, Climate Cabinet Action released the first national state legislator climate scorecard. See how 3,375 state legislators in 25 U.S. states voted on critical climate and environmental justice policy.
